I was on a framing crew in Atlanta. I was nailing down the bottom plate with a 28 ounce wood handled framing hammer. Missed the 16d nail, and hit my tennis shoe. Hit the big toe. The blood was swelling up under the toenail but, not escaping. Toe turned all blue.
In a half hour, I drove myself up to Northside Hospital. The pain was excruciating. Doc got a paper clip and unfolded it and clamped it into those little forceps. He pulled out a Bunsen Burner and heated the paper clip, white hot. Then he held the paper clip point against my toenail. In 2 seconds, he burned a hole through the toenail. A cloud of smoke rose out of the toe. I could smell the burning toenail, smelled like a burned pork roast. The blood squirted out, and splashed all over doc's shirt. My toe felt much better.

Years ago - Sunday evening - repairing the wooden steps out back - trying to nail where I couldn't see - got my thumb. Spent the night in the recliner with my arm resting across the top of my head. Went to Doc Douglas first thing in the morning. Took me back to his office and sat me in a chair next to his desk. While I'm in agony, the man is fiddling with a paper clip, then gets a lighter out of his drawer. Heats up the bent clip to a nice orange and brings it down on my nail. Room smells quite unpleasant. Blood shoots out of my thumb onto his white lab coat. Instant relief.
